25 Soutra Place, Glasgow Housing Association
Built in the early 1960s, 25 Soutra Place is an 18 storey tower block in the
Cranhill area of Glasgow.
Having previously worked on a number of high rise projects, including four tower blocks in the Kingsway area of Glasgow, Anglian Building Products were delighted to be appointed by Glasgow Housing Association to replace the windows to 25 Soutra Place.
Anglian installed tilt and turn windows to 102 flats and tilt-only windows to the stairwells.
Access to the tower block was via mast climbing work platforms which were also used to lift materials and transport away waste. A specialist contractor was engaged to install anti-roosting spikes to cills and ledges.
The project was carried out over a nine-week period with minimal disruption to residents. Constant contact was maintained through a dedicated resident liaison officer who provided up-to-date information and support throughout the project
